What do you when your initial plan is cancelled. Come up with a Plan B. BSA Venture Crew was suppose to have a backpacking trip on the coast at Toleak Peak to First Beach. Due to the high wind advisory we changed our plans last minute and went for a 9 mile hike around the Green Mtn area instead.
Started at Gold Creek to Vista and summited. Then down part of Wildcat to GM-17, down to GM-4 to GM-46 to take the Tin-Mine trail, and loop back into Gold Creek.
Some geocaching along the way, despite mutiny from the Crew because they didn’t want to Geocache, just hike. You would have thought I was making them do something horrible.
Overall, the trail was ok. Very muddy and large puddles of water. It didn’t stop raining on us the whole day. Despite our rain gear, we returned to the van soak. The Crew did say they would like to come back again, hopefully in better weather.
